2. What is Peanut Butter Powder?
You have certainly heard of peanut butter coming in various forms like smooth, crunchy, all-natural, or
swirled with chocolate, contained in bottles, jars, and even tubes; but many people are astounded at
the new peanut butter product on the market — Peanut Butter Powder. Peanut butter powder,
especially PB Fit Peanut Butter Powder by BetterBody Foods, is a healthy alternative to regular
peanut butter.
Peanut butter powder is made from only three ingredients, which are peanuts, salt, and sugar. The
peanuts are roasted and squeezed to remove their fats and oils, leaving behind a fine peanut powder
that can is easily turned into peanut butter with a little water and mixing. To find out why it’s so great,
read the following.
3. 1. Low in fat & calories.
If you are a peanut butter lover, you’ll enjoy healthy
peanut butter powder’s calorie cut. PB Fit has 75 percent
less fat and 66 percent fewer calories than normal peanut
butter from Jif or Adams Natural.
If you want to take the math a little further, PB Fit also
has 75 percent fewer calories from fat. It is a simple low
calorie peanut butter substitute that tastes as good (some
even say better) than the original.
4. 2. It’s full of protein and fiber.
Powdered peanut butter still contains the important benefits of peanuts—it is full of protein and fiber essential to any
diet. Find out more benefits of powdered peanut butter here. Protein is necessary for muscle growth and maintenance,
especially if you work out frequently causing your body to need more protein to sustain your energy levels and healthy
growth.
There are many ways to increase your protein consumption with both natural foods and protein additives. However,
nutritionists suggest eating more plant-centered proteins, such as peanuts, because they have less cholesterol and
offer essential amino acids that aren’t found in protein additives.
If you are considering other alternatives to peanut butter, keep in mind that peanuts contain more protein than any other
nut, including almonds and walnuts. Peanut butter powder is a great peanut butter alternative without the fat, calories,
and guilt that can come with other brands of organic powdered peanut butter or other nuts.

6. 4. Long shelf-life.
Peanut butter powder also has a long shelf life, making it perfect for food storage or outdoor
adventures. Before liquid is added, it is light and easy to carry on campouts or backpacking trips—
especially if you take it in a plastic zip-top bag that can act as a mixing bag. All you have to do is add
water to the powder in the bag and knead it until the peanut butter is the right consistency for you.
Then, cut a corner of the bag and squeeze the peanut butter onto whatever snack or meal you want
(maybe even straight into your mouth). Peanut butter powder can be easily enjoyed in any location
this way, and won’t go bad in the heat or cold. It is constantly ready to enjoy after a little mixing.
7. 5. It can be used wet or dry.
One of the greatest features of peanut butter powder is that it can be used wet or dry in your recipes,
depending on what you need from the texture or liquid content. You may need to make some minor
adjustments to recipes depending on your taste buds, but most likely all it will take is a little extra
water for texture changes.
8. 6. It’s a versatile ingredient.
Peanut butter powder recipes are as exciting and flavorful as you can dream up. There are recipes for
anything and everything you can think to peanut butter in, both sweet and savory. As a healthy
alternative to peanut butter, peanut butter powder helps to keep your food low in calories keeping
peanut butter’s fresh, traditional taste.
You can try using it in shakes and smoothies, baked goods, sauces, treats, or as a basic spread on
sandwiches. Since Americans eat enough peanut butter in a year to make more than 10 billion peanut
butter and jelly sandwiches, it shouldn’t be hard to think of the places you can use this tasty peanut
butter substitute.
